About Masayoshi Sawamura

Masayoshi Sawamura is a scholar working on Food Science, Biochemistry, Plant Science, Molecular Biology and Cell Biology, having authored 164 papers that have together received 3.8k indexed citations. Recurring topics across this work include Plant biochemistry and biosynthesis (31 papers), Essential Oils and Antimicrobial Activity (31 papers), Fermentation and Sensory Analysis (29 papers), Plant Physiology and Cultivation Studies (29 papers), Food Quality and Safety Studies (25 papers), Postharvest Quality and Shelf Life Management (19 papers), Horticultural and Viticultural Research (18 papers) and Phytochemicals and Antioxidant Activities (17 papers). The work is most often cited by research in Biochemistry (968 citations), Food Science (1.8k citations), Plant Science (1.3k citations), Sensory Systems (142 citations) and Aquatic Science (141 citations). Masayoshi Sawamura has collaborated with scholars based in Japan, South Korea and Kenya. Frequent co-authors include Hiroyuki Ukeda, Hyang‐Sook Choi, Susumu Maeda, Simon Muhoho Njoroge, Hirozo Kusunose, Hee Sun Song, Nguyen Thi Lan Phi, Toshinao ISHII, Daisuke Kawana and Hee‐Sun Song. Their work appears in journals such as Bioscience Biotechnology and Biochemistry, Flavour and Fragrance Journal, Journal of Agricultural and Food Chemistry, Journal of Food Science and Journal of Applied Phycology.
